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 002 Hazard:
29 CFR 1926.405(g)(2)(iv): Flexible cords were not connected to devices and fittings so that strain relief is provided to prevent pull from being directly transmitted to joints or terminal screws: (a) On or about March 3, 2020, employees were working at the jobsite with Schaefer ventilation equipment and other equipment requiring electrical equipment power were exposed to electrocution, and electrical shock hazards from a powered extension cord plugged into the jobsite electrical receptacle that had the power cord protective sleeve pulled out of the crimped clamp exposing the internal wiring. The power cord did not have a strain relief mechanism.
